### ZonePopulationActor.scala
|
||
|
|
**Path**: `src/main/scala/net/psforever/objects/zones/ZonePopulationActor.scala`
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
**This is critical for bot spawning.**
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
```
|
||
|
|
Line 31-34: Zone.Population.Join(avatar)
|
||
|
|
- Adds avatar.id to playerMap with None value
|
||
|
|
- Starts player management systems if first player
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
Line 36-50: Zone.Population.Leave(avatar)
|
||
|
|
- Removes from playerMap
|
||
|
|
- Cleans up player position, block map
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
Line 52-71: Zone.Population.Spawn(avatar, player, avatarActor)
|
||
|
|
- Associates player with avatar in playerMap
|
||
|
|
- Sets player.Zone = zone
|
||
|
|
- CREATES PlayerControl actor (line 60-63)
|
||
|
|
- Adds to block map
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
Line 73-84: Zone.Population.Release(avatar)
|
||
|
|
- Disassociates player from avatar
|
||
|
|
- Used when player dies/respawns
|
||
|
|
```

## Quick Patterns
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
### Spawn a Player (Derived from Real Flow)
|
||
|
|
```scala
|
||
|
|
// 1. Create avatar
|
||
|
|
val avatar = Avatar(botId, name, faction, sex, head, voice)
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 2. Create player
|
||
|
|
val player = new Player(avatar)
|
||
|
|
player.Position = spawnPosition
|
||
|
|
player.Spawn()
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 3. Register GUIDs
|
||
|
|
TaskWorkflow.execute(GUIDTask.registerPlayer(zone.GUID, player))
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 4. Join zone
|
||
|
|
zone.Population ! Zone.Population.Join(avatar)
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 5. Spawn (creates PlayerControl)
|
||
|
|
zone.Population ! Zone.Population.Spawn(avatar, player, botAvatarActor)
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 6. Broadcast existence
|
||
|
|
zone.AvatarEvents ! AvatarServiceMessage(zone.id, AvatarAction.LoadPlayer(...))
|
||
|
|
```
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
### Broadcast Position
|
||
|
|
```scala
|
||
|
|
zone.AvatarEvents ! AvatarServiceMessage(
|
||
|
|
zone.id,
|
||
|
|
AvatarAction.PlayerState(player.GUID, pos, vel, yaw, pitch, yawUpper,
|
||
|
|
timestamp, crouch, jump, thrust, cloak, false, weaponOut)
|
||
|
|
)
|
||
|
|
```
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
### Despawn a Player
|
||
|
|
```scala
|
||
|
|
zone.Population ! Zone.Population.Leave(avatar)
|
||
|
|
zone.AvatarEvents ! AvatarServiceMessage(zone.id, AvatarAction.ObjectDelete(guid, guid))
|
||
|
|
TaskWorkflow.execute(GUIDTask.unregisterAvatar(zone.GUID, player))
|
||
|
|
```

## Bot Implementation - Lessons Learned
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
### Critical: Use `registerAvatar` NOT `registerPlayer`
|
||
|
|
`PlayerControl` creates a `LockerContainerControl` actor in its constructor (line 74-80) which calls `PlanetSideServerObject.UniqueActorName(locker)`. This requires `locker.GUID` to be assigned.
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
- `registerPlayer()` skips locker registration
|
||
|
|
- `registerAvatar()` includes locker registration
|
||
|
|
- **Always use `registerAvatar()` for bots**
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
### Critical: Avatar IDs Must Be Positive
|
||
|
|
Packet encoding uses 32-bit unsigned integers. Negative IDs cause:
|
||
|
|
```
|
||
|
|
ERROR: basic_appearance/a/unk6: -1 is less than minimum value 0
|
||
|
|
```
|
||
|
|
**Solution**: Use high positive IDs (900000+) to avoid collision with real DB player IDs.
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
### Critical: GUID Registration is Async
|
||
|
|
`TaskWorkflow.execute()` returns a `Future[Any]`. You MUST wait for completion before:
|
||
|
|
- Accessing `player.GUID`
|
||
|
|
- Calling `Zone.Population.Spawn()`
|
||
|
|
- Broadcasting `LoadPlayer`
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
```scala
|
||
|
|
TaskWorkflow.execute(GUIDTask.registerAvatar(zone.GUID, player)).onComplete {
|
||
|
|
case Success(_) =>
|
||
|
|
// NOW safe to use player.GUID and spawn
|
||
|
|
self ! CompleteSpawn(...)
|
||
|
|
case Failure(ex) =>
|
||
|
|
log.error(s"GUID registration failed: ${ex.getMessage}")
|
||
|
|
}
|
||
|
|
```
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
### AvatarActor Must Be Typed
|
||
|
|
`Zone.Population.Spawn` expects `ActorRef[AvatarActor.Command]` (typed), not classic `ActorRef`.
|
||
|
|
Use Akka typed actor system:
|
||
|
|
```scala
|
||
|
|
val typedSystem = context.system.toTyped
|
||
|
|
val botAvatarActor: ActorRef[AvatarActor.Command] =
|
||
|
|
typedSystem.systemActorOf(BotAvatarActor(), s"bot-avatar-$botId")
|
||
|
|
```

### Working Spawn Flow (Verified)
|
||
|
|
```scala
|
||
|
|
// 1. Create avatar with HIGH POSITIVE ID
|
||
|
|
val avatar = Avatar(900000, BasicCharacterData(name, faction, sex, head, voice))
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 2. Create player
|
||
|
|
val player = new Player(avatar)
|
||
|
|
player.Position = position
|
||
|
|
player.Spawn()
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 3. Create typed stub avatar actor
|
||
|
|
val botAvatarActor = typedSystem.systemActorOf(BotAvatarActor(), name)
|
||
|
|
|
||
|
|
// 4. Register GUIDs (ASYNC!) - includes locker
|
||
|
|
TaskWorkflow.execute(GUIDTask.registerAvatar(zone.GUID, player)).onComplete {
|
||
|
|
case Success(_) =>
|
||
|
|
// 5. Join zone
|
||
|
|
zone.Population ! Zone.Population.Join(avatar)
|
||
|
|
// 6. Spawn (creates PlayerControl)
|
||
|
|
zone.Population ! Zone.Population.Spawn(avatar, player, botAvatarActor)
|
||
|
|
// 7. Broadcast to clients
|
||
|
|
zone.AvatarEvents ! AvatarServiceMessage(zone.id, AvatarAction.LoadPlayer(...))
|
||
|
|
}
|
||
|
|
```
